-Do you feel the game is really rewarding for a defensive play style?

Yes. Approach options are very bad and often leaves you at a frame disvantage if you don't hit.

-Do you prefer this game over Brawl?

I despised Meta Knight, but without him I felt the game was more enjoyable than Smash 4. Mostly because of the little tech skill the game still had.

-Do you like the pace of the game?

No. Stocks lasts too long, too much idle time due to anything you do sending the opponent far enough for them to recover from hitstun, but never killing them. Too much time pursuing people. Comebacks only happen in the artificial form of rage (ie getting killed at 90% by someone at 160% in a stray fsmash).

-Do you feel the game is really rewarding for a defensive play style?
Yes. Not as much as Brawl, though. The amount of reflectors, counters, absorbs, wtf is Villager doing, etc really nerfs camping overall. And then projectiles themselves seem to be generally weaker (except for "gunner" type characters, of course)

-Do you prefer this game over Brawl?
Heavily so.
It may not be my favorite Smash game, I dunno.

-Do you like the pace of the game?
Yes and no. Actual combat pace is fine, even against defensive characters. But the blast zones are too large, as others have pointed out. And far too many characters have amazing recoveries.
